Drive & Accessory Drive Belts

Your vehicle's engine serves as the driving force for every component within it. While the thought often turns to electric power, your engine mechanically propels other elements through an intricate network of interconnected belts and pulleys. Among these manually operated components are:

​

  • Power steering pump

​

  • Alternator

​

  • Air conditioning compressor

​

  • Radiator cooling fan

​

  • Water pump

​

Certain vehicles utilize a single serpentine belt to drive these components collectively, whereas others employ distinct belts for individual components.

Hoses

Visualize your car's hoses as the equivalent of veins within your body. Their function is to transport fluids throughout the different components of your vehicle. Typically, automotive hoses consist of three layers: an inner layer of rubber, a fabric middle layer, and an outer layer of rubber. The assortment of hoses found in a vehicle can differ based on the make and model, but several common hoses include:

​

  • Fuel hose: This hose transfers gasoline from the gas tank to the engine.

​

  • Radiator and heater hoses: These hoses facilitate the circulation of coolant to the engine and heater core.

​

  • Power steering hose: This hose links the power steering pump to the steering mechanism.

Serpentine Belt

Have you ever observed the lengthy, conspicuous belt encircling the front of your car's engine? That's what's known as the serpentine belt. The engine impels the serpentine belt, causing it to move as the engine operates. This critical belt is responsible for powering essential components in your car, including the alternator, AC compressor, and power steering pump. Depending on your vehicle, it might also drive the water pump, radiator fan, and even the power brakes.

 

In the event of a serpentine belt failure, your car's battery might last for less than five miles before depleting. For vehicles where the serpentine belt drives the fan or water pump, you could face engine overheating, not to mention potential challenges in steering and braking. Detecting any signs of weakness in your serpentine belt early on is advisable to prevent potential problems.

While you might have been advised to inspect for cracks in the belt as an indicator of replacement needs, modern belt materials are less prone to cracking compared to older belts. Presently, we focus on the thickness of the belt. Tools are available that measure the depth of the grooves in the belt, determining if replacement is necessary.

​

A worn belt can slip, resulting in a squealing noise, or become misaligned, subjecting the driven accessories to undue stress.

​

Ensuring proper belt tension is crucial, and that's where the tensioner pulley comes into play. This pulley applies pressure to the belt to maintain the appropriate tension. Over time, the spring in the tensioner can deteriorate, so it's a prudent choice to replace the tensioner pulley simultaneously when changing the serpentine belt.

​

Adhering to a schedule for serpentine belt replacement, or acting in response to inspection findings, will shield you from unforeseen breakdowns.

TIMING BELTS: WHAT ARE THEY?

Piston engines can typically be categorized into two main groups: interference engines and non-interference engines.

​

In the case of a non-interference engine, if the timing belt happens to break, the engine will essentially "free-wheel." This means that the pistons won't come into contact with the valves, preventing any potential damage.

​

Contrarily, interference engines do not experience this "free-wheeling" effect. If the timing belt were to break while the engine is operational, it can lead to significant damage to the valve train and pistons due to the potential collision between the two.

​

It's important to be aware of the type of engine your vehicle is equipped with, as well as the maintenance recommendations for the timing belt, to ensure the longevity and proper functioning of your engine.

TIMING BELT REPLACEMENT GUIDE

Many manufacturers provide recommended replacement intervals for timing belts. A typical service interval falls within the range of 50,000 to 60,000 miles. It's crucial to adhere to these recommended intervals for timing belt replacement, even if your vehicle features a non-interference engine. This preventive maintenance measure serves to avoid costly towing expenses and potential accidents arising from a loss of engine power while driving at high speeds on highways.
